Features

  • ***IMPORTANT: The Hardware Platform is PC, not compatible with any Xbox. The operating system should be Windows 7 or newer*** Complete Sim Racing System-Wheel Base, Racing Wheel, 2 Pedals and a Desk Clamp included. The MOZA R5 combo is a comprehensive driving wheel set to kickstart your virtual racing journey, it is plug-and-play out of the box. The components are well designed and manufactured, easy to set up and adapt for individual entry-level DD base choice
  • R5 Direct Drive Wheel Base. The R5 DD base delivers a punchy 5.5Nm DD power with ultra-low torque ripple to achieve a instant reaction. Its intelligent temperature control and aviation-grade aluminum base housing offer the sim racers safe and reliable performance. The motor encoder sports a 15-bit ultra-high resolution, ensuring steering is accurate and gives a true-to-life feel
  • ES Steering Wheel. This 11-inch D-shaped gaming wheel consists of microfiber leather grips, aluminum alloy rim, 22 customizable buttons for maximum immersion and extended use. The racing-level Quick Release system allows for effortless wheel rims changing, and MOZA's signature RGB sequential flow shift light indicator ensures every shift is just right
  • SR-P Lite Pedals. Pure, high-strength steel gives these anti-slip pedals a rock-solid durability and feel. High-precision Hall Sensor in core allows for consistency and performance. The space and configuration of the pedals, and the out curve are adjustable for the best comfor playing and customization. The Desk Clamp is angle-adjustable and fits various tables
  • PC Software and Mobile App Control. With the MOZA Pit House, you are able to check the status of your device, create and save your custom settings, see what you feel and one-click launching into the game. The settings of the wheel base, steering wheel, pedals, etc. can be modified through the Cloud-based MOZA APP. Both of them are intuitive and easy to navigate

Great rookie starting force feedback wheel and pedal set! I picked the R5 bundle as I wanted a great entry-level force feedback wheel as opposed to a gear or belt-driven wheel that included pedals and wouldn't break the bank. This fit the bill perfectly. Many of the other starter wheels look like toys in comparison; this is a real wheel. I thought the 5 Nm feedback would be wimpy with iRacing but it seriously gives full effect and can feel it in my wrists and shoulders after a few hours (but I'm an old dude). I want good feedback but I don't want to feel like I am wrestling with the car. Don't make the mistake of believing that a 20Nm wheel must be 4 times as good as a 5Nm. What happens is any feedback over 5Nm just gets clipped, and most rookies (from what I hear) can't tell the difference. The really high-end 20+ Nm wheels are for pros. The pedals are very basic, nothing fancy. No load cells or haptic feedback. I highly recommend getting the brake pedal stiffener kit (big difference) and the clutch pedal to go with it. Eventually, I will upgrade them as I get better at racing. I also bought the Moza sequential shifter to go with it (another excellent product) The Moza pit box software allows for plenty of adjustments, curves, and customization and is really easy to use and pulls those settings into iRacing. Very cool! I like with Moza that all their wheels and bases are interchangeable without adapters. Also you can switch to a formula-type wheel frame or larger round wheel very economically (under $80) by simply ordering a new wheel and transferring the control components to the new wheel with a few screws. I'll probably upgrade to the larger round wheel as I'm a big guy and not crazy about the flat D at the bottom of the included wheel. ... show more

Bought the wheel and pedal bundle (no performance kit or clutch) to use with Assetto Corsa and iRacing on PC. Purchased on sale for approximately $470 Pros: Build quality: Almost everything is made of durable metal. The desk clamp in particular is surprisingly very sturdy, and believe me, it needs to be. The quick release is extremely robust and when you snap that wheel on for the first time, it’s weirdly satisfying. The shifter paddles are metal and magnetic and in virtually no danger of ever breaking. Software: Moza Pit House software allows you to customize anything you’d possibly need to regarding the way the FFB and the wheel behave, and is effortless to install. You download it. You install it. You open it. The wheel just works. FFB: I’ve never used a belt driven wheel, but very glad I went with a direct drive for my first wheel. It’s extremely detailed and responsive, and frankly, wasn’t much more expensive than most belt driven alternatives. 5.5nm of torque is PLENTY for most people. As a beginner in sim racing, I can’t even imagine why I’d need more than that ever. Design: The rim is excellent and versatile. Very capable whether you’re doing GT, Formula, Drifting, Rally, etc. and if you wish, you can get a bigger or different style Moza orim and swap it out. Delivery/Assembly/Ease of use: the whole thing was so easy to assemble and set up, can barely remember doing it. Screwed four bolts to connect the wheelbase to the desk clamp. Other than that, it’s basically unbox, plug in, play. No missing parts. Arrived on time. Cons: The desk mount is a bit shallow, and the clamp doesn’t open wide enough to fit around my desk frame. I had to get a little creative, and unscrew the little stabilizers from the clamp bolts, and essentially just tight the clamp bolts directly into my desk’s metal frame. Over 100 hours of use later, it’s still entirely secure. This really is more of a flaw with my desk than the clamp. It’s plenty big enough for most desks without annoying metal frames, and your desk will break before this clamp does. But it’s something to keep in mind. The engine start button and radio button are kinda loose and they don’t feel great to press. Very minor complaint though and all the other buttons feel totally fine. The pedals truly are designed to be mounted to a rig. You can use them on the floor by putting them against the wall or a solid object, but unless you weigh or bolt the feet plate down, it will tilt backward with enough force. Overall assessment: Absolutely terrific quality for the price. Direct drive FFB with plenty of torque. Built to last. Very easy to setup, and software is very streamlined. If you’re serious about getting into sim racing, this is where to start. ... show more
